erbium, fractional vs. non-fractional, and split second vs. picosecond), but Frank claims lasers can generally be damaged down right into ablative and non-ablative. ways that the laser is tuned in such a manner in which it's going to evaporate the surface area of the skin, according to Akhavan. The ablative laser is a more durable laser that will create a lot more injury, which indicates much more downtime and even more risk is connected with it but additionally possibly far better arise from one treatment.


Despite the truth that there are several lasers with various wavelengths, Akhavan states they all job by activating your body's own click here for info all-natural mechanisms check that to heal something. "There are various means of doing it, however they're all operating, ultimately, via the exact same path of producing injuries that'll obtain your body to create new collagen and new skin in feedback," Akhavan discusses.


Frank states the lasers that are quicker, simpler, and have the least downtime (like a day or two) are mosting likely to be less costly, while the lasers that are a lot more extreme and call for more anesthesia or sedation and take even more support in recovery will certainly set you back even more. Where you're situated can additionally affect the expense as well as the individual providing the therapy.

When you get a paper reduced on your finger, you can see it there for a week, yet afterwards, the cut's no longer there. The skin totally healed over it because, when that injury happened, the wound-healing path was activated and signaling took place, which told the cells to create brand-new skin and new collagen.


The Best Strategy To Use For Laser Skin Treatments


With the laser, Akhavan says they develop an injury much smaller than a paper cuta small, small injurybut the skin cells surrounding it do not know if the injury is from a paper cut, a loss, or a little microscopic cut from a laser. In various other see post words, they operate similarly.

Keeping that being stated, each situation is various. You and your skin doctor ought to talk about the benefits and drawbacks of making use of laser skin resurfacing on your details skin tone and type. Laser therapies also may not be the ideal option for those that have melasma (a chronic pigment problem that's triggered by both sunshine and warmth).

"We need to be truly careful with the tools we choose for our patients with melasma due to the fact that warmth is just one of the instigating factors," Akhavan says. For these clients, Akhavan recommends attempting a picosecond laser that has less warm and much less damage or choosing micro needling rather. Various other global factors for all non-invasive, non-surgical procedures, including laser resurfacing, are age and health and wellness, which must be handy when making a decision when to begin lasers.


As a whole, you can anticipate ablative lasers to be more agonizing and take longer than non-ablative lasers. Frank says for many non-ablative lasers, topical anesthesia is great, but ablative lasers may require injection nerve obstructs. According to Akhavan, at-home skin resurfacing lasers can be mildly effective if utilized really routinely (assume numerous times a week) for many months.


If you're seeking something that will provide you a far better cause a much shorter amount of time, an in-office therapy is the better alternative. The number of treatments it takes prior to you see arise from an in-office treatment depends upon the pigment of your skin, your age, how severe of an issue you're dealing with, and what issue you're dealing with.
